Uncanny Cat Golf is a physics-based sports puzzle game that mixes precision control with unusual environments. The player takes control of a cat who replaces the traditional golf ball and must navigate through obstacle-filled courses. Each level presents new layouts that challenge the player’s aim, timing, and understanding of motion. The objective is to complete each course in the fewest possible strokes while adapting to unpredictable physics interactions. The tone of the game balances humor with challenge, making every attempt feel distinct due to the reactive nature of the levels.

The gameplay in Uncanny Cat Golf focuses on accuracy, trajectory, and environmental awareness. Players launch the cat across varied landscapes using adjustable power and angle controls. Obstacles such as ramps, walls, and moving platforms force creative use of angles and rebounds. Each course introduces new elements that affect movement, including wind, bounce modifiers, or friction surfaces. The cat’s movement follows realistic physics but includes small unpredictable shifts that make mastering each stage a process of experimentation. Success depends on learning the layout and anticipating how force and direction interact.
Uncanny Cat Golf contains several core systems that combine physics mechanics with puzzle-solving elements. Each feature adds variety to the gameplay and increases the need for strategic planning.
Main gameplay features include:
· Adjustable shot strength and trajectory controls
· Interactive obstacles influencing bounce and momentum
· Environmental variations such as gravity zones and moving hazards
· Stage-based progression with increasing complexity
· Score tracking and replay options for optimization
Each new area in Uncanny Cat Golf introduces changes that affect how the player approaches movement. Some levels encourage precision, while others require calculated use of rebounds and environmental triggers. The balance between control and unpredictability keeps gameplay dynamic, forcing the player to adapt with every stroke. Gradual difficulty increases test consistency rather than speed, focusing on skill development and course understanding. Unlockable stages and hidden shortcuts reward exploration and encourage replay to improve performance or discover alternate solutions.
Uncanny Cat Golf offers replay value through its combination of physics variability and scoring goals. No two runs through a course are identical due to small fluctuations in trajectory and collision outcomes. Players can refine their technique by adjusting timing and force to achieve lower stroke counts. The layered level design promotes experimentation, rewarding those who analyze the environment and adapt their strategy. Uncanny Cat Golf functions as a structured physics challenge built on accuracy, learning, and reaction, transforming a simple concept into a system of precision-based problem-solving and repetition-driven mastery.
